Pickerel Lake (Kalkaska) State Forest Campground
About this site
Pickerel Lake (Kalkaska) State Forest Campground has 13 primitive campsites along the shores of Pickerel Lake, suitable for tents and small trailers/RVs. Each site includes a table, fire ring, and grill. Amenities include drinking water hand pump, vault toilets, trash collection, and a small gravel boat ramp. The campground is first-come, first-served and open year-round, though seasonal roads are not plowed in winter. Additional Info: Surrounded by forested terrain with access to ORV trails, North Country Trail, boating, fishing, hiking, and nearby state land for hunting and OHV activities.
